So according to the Congressional Budget and Impoundment Control Act, Congress must pass 12 separate funding bills each year to keep the government running. Over the past several months, The House has completed that work, and we passed all 12 appropriations bills for FY26. And that was an important first step, but it wasn't the last. After the House acted, those bills had to be negotiated with the Senate and the administration. (00:24–00:30)
